Does respirator fit make a difference? If a worker's respirator does not seal appropriately, there is no certainty it is supplying the expected defense.

ANSI instructed extra contaminant checking by companies to allow for the usage of DM and DFM respirators, in the event the mass median aerodynamic diameter of dusts in contaminated workplaces is these that DM and DFM respirators could function. On the other hand, NIOSH identified that the very poor adherence to OSHA regulations on publicity-degree monitoring by businesses, as well as deficiency of experience in interpreting the collected info, would most likely cause more staff remaining put in danger.

If the concentration of hazardous gases is straight away risky to life or overall health, in workplaces covered by the Occupational Protection and Wellness Act the US Occupational Basic safety and Health Administration specifies the use of air-provided respirators besides when meant entirely for escape throughout emergencies.[61] NIOSH also discourages their use below this kind of problems.[62]

When within an atmosphere exactly where no specified hazards are current, OSHA mandated respirator requirements are limited to Appendix D of 1910.134. Voluntary respirator users beneath Appendix D are only obligated to abide by maker Guidance for upkeep, use, and warnings, and also to monitor the respirator. OSHA encourages using respirators, regardless of whether only voluntarily.[C5]

A powered air-purifying respirator (PAPR) is Respirator usually a style of respirator utilized to safeguard personnel against contaminated air. PAPRs consist of a headgear-and-enthusiast assembly that normally takes ambient air contaminated with one or more variety of pollutant or pathogen, actively eliminates (filters) a sufficient proportion of these dangers, after which you can provides the clear air towards the user's facial area or mouth and nose.

A video clip describing N95 certification testing Mechanical filters remove contaminants from air in a number of methods: interception when particles subsequent a line of flow in the airstream occur within a person radius of the fiber and adhere to it; impaction, when more substantial particles not able to Keep to the curving contours in the airstream are forced to embed in one of the fibers instantly; this boosts with diminishing fiber separation and better air circulation velocity; by diffusion, exactly where gas molecules collide with the smallest particles, Primarily Those people underneath one hundred nm in diameter, that are thus impeded and delayed within their route from the filter, rising the probability that particles are going to be stopped by both of the past two mechanisms; and by utilizing an electrostatic charge that draws and holds particles over the filter surface area.

Respirators may have 50 percent-deal with types that address the bottom 50 percent of the experience such as the nose and mouth, and total-facial area types that deal with the whole experience. 50 %-encounter respirators are only productive in environments exactly where the contaminants are usually not toxic for the eyes or facial place.

They may have a higher assigned defense factor than filtering facepiece respirators including N95 masks. PAPRs are occasionally termed good-strain masks, blower models, or simply just blowers.
